PB Energy Storage Services (formerly PB-KBB) is the nation’s leading engineer and constructor of underground storage and related surface facilities.  The firm was founded with the objective of providing a full range of quality services in the highly specialized field of subsurface systems technology, with particular emphasis on underground hydrocarbon storage and related facilities.

 

Over the years, our capabilities have been enhanced by the acquisition of complementary engineering, construction and service firms.  Key to these capabilities is a professional staff with the technical expertise and innovative spirit necessary to offer effective solutions in today’s dynamic regulatory and business environments.

 

PB Energy Storage Services is wholly owned by Parsons Brinckerhoff (PB), a century-old firm ranked among the Engineering News-Record’s top 50 U.S. engineering firms. Parsons Bricnkerhoff is the professional services arm of Balfour Beatty, a world-class infrastructure services business operating across the infrastructure lifecycle.

 

Originally formed as a joint venture partnership in 1977 between Parsons Brinckerhoff (PB) and Kavernen Bau und Betriebs-GmbH (KBB) the preeminent German subsurface storage and solution mining technology firm, PB-KBB was incorporated in 1978.

 

In 1989, PB-KBB gained complementary expertise with the strategic acquisition of Fenix & Scisson, Inc, a firm renowned since 1950 for development of both solution and hard rock mined storage caverns.

 

With the acquisition of Underground Technology Group (formerly Sofregaz US) in 2001, PB further consolidated it’s position of industry leadership.

 

In 2002, PB-KBB became a wholly-owned subsidiary of PB and the name was changed to PB Energy Storage Services.
